Web1 dag geleden · The synthesizer works in a phase-locked loop (PLL), where a phase/frequency detector (PFD) compares a fed back frequency with a divided-down version of the reference frequency (Figure 1). The PFD’s output current pulses are filtered and integrated to generate a voltage.
